## Configuration

The TumbleVault locker service handles resident drop-off and pickup codes. Clone the repo, copy `env.sample` to `.env`, and set `TUMBLEVAULT_SITE_ID` to the sandbox site for all contractor work. Pickup codes are generated server-side and expire after 48 hours. The locker controller API requires a signing key, which goes on the next line:

sealed setting: LEDGER_TOKEN20=6148d35bbb480b0ab79e

### Runbook: Account Recovery — ReportForge Timezone Exports

Context for the eng sync: when the ReportForge export scheduler loses its service account (usually after a credential rotation misfire), exports fall back to UTC and customers in the Veldan region see shifted timestamps. Recovery: re-enroll the service account via the recovery console, confirm the timezone table reloads from `tz_overrides`, and re-run the last failed export batch. The console will prompt before re-enrollment completes; enter the recovery passphrase shown below.

recovery phrase for hahig-tawig: briael-istax

## Data Stores: Upstream Breaker State

The Kestrelgate proxy wraps calls to the Pricefeed upstream with a circuit breaker. Breaker state (closed/open/half-open), failure counts, and trip timestamps persist in a small shared table so replicas agree after restarts. Reviewers: reject any change that writes breaker state locally instead of through the shared store. The state table lives in the ops database, reachable via the connection string below.

warehouse DSN: cockroachdb://holvan_svc:viOKuRy@db-3e1a.plorvaforge.corp:5432/istius